
Choose the best option to complete the given conversation:
Dara: Hi Sheila! Nice to meet you. I’ve heard so much about you.
Sheila: Hi Dara! __________, I hope!
(a)It is true
(b)That’s great
(c)Good for you
(d)All good things

Complete answer:
In the given question, we have to find out which of the options includes the correct logical phrase or expression that fits into the context.
Let us thus analyze the options given to us in this question -
Option (a.), 'It is true', refers to an expression which makes the conversation sound ambiguous, therefore, it is incorrect.
Option (b.), ‘That’s great', refers to ‘An expression of gladness and content about something.’.
Therefore, option (b.) is incorrect as it does not go with the conversation in the given sentences.
Option (c.), ‘Good for you', refers to ‘An exclamation of encouragement or congratulation’.
Therefore, option (c.) is incorrect as this interjection is vague and does not fit into the ‘I hope’ context.
Option (d.), ‘All good things', refers to ‘so much’ in the sentence I’ve heard so much about you’, said by Dara. Therefore, option (d.) is correct.
